Mastering MERN Stack: A Pathway to a Full-Stack Job in Nepal - Innovate IT Solutions by Codeed Inc

Mastering MERN Stack: A Pathway to a Full-Stack Job in Nepal

Codeed Inc

August 26, 2025

5 min read

Introduction to MERN Stack

The IT industry in Nepal is growing rapidly, and one of the biggest game-changers is the MERN Stack. Whether you’re a beginner aiming to land your first job or a professional planning to expand your skillset, mastering MERN can open up a wide range of opportunities. But what exactly makes the MERN Stack so powerful, and why should aspiring developers in Nepal consider it their top choice?

What is the MERN Stack?

MERN is an acronym for MongoDB, Express.js, React.js, and Node.js. Together, these technologies form a complete toolkit for building modern, full-stack web applications. With MERN, developers can handle both frontend and backend development using JavaScript, which makes the process faster and more efficient.

Why MERN Stack is Popular in Modern Web Development

The popularity of MERN comes from its simplicity, flexibility, and ability to create scalable applications. From social media platforms to eCommerce solutions, the MERN Stack powers countless applications worldwide. Its single-language approach (JavaScript) makes it beginner-friendly yet powerful enough for advanced projects.

Importance of Full-Stack Skills in Nepal’s IT Industry

Nepal’s IT industry is booming, with many startups and outsourcing companies seeking developers who can manage both frontend and backend tasks. Having MERN skills makes you a full-stack developer, which means you can independently build complete applications—a huge advantage in today’s competitive job market.


Breaking Down the MERN Stack

Let’s take a closer look at the four technologies that make up the MERN Stack.

MongoDB – The Flexible NoSQL Database

MongoDB stores data in JSON-like documents, making it easier for developers to work with dynamic and unstructured data. It’s widely used in Nepal’s growing tech companies because of its scalability.

Express.js – Building Robust Backends

Express.js is a lightweight framework for Node.js that simplifies backend development. It helps in handling server-side logic, APIs, and database communication efficiently.

React.js – Crafting Dynamic User Interfaces

React is one of the most loved JavaScript libraries for building user interfaces. Its component-based structure allows developers to create dynamic and interactive apps that users love.

Node.js – Powering Scalable Applications

Node.js enables developers to run JavaScript on the server, making it possible to build scalable and high-performance applications. Its non-blocking architecture is perfect for real-time applications like chat platforms or live updates.


Why MERN Stack Matters in Nepal

Growing Tech Ecosystem in Nepal

Nepal is experiencing rapid digitalization. With more businesses moving online, the need for skilled web developers is at an all-time high.

High Demand for Skilled Developers

From outsourcing firms to local startups, companies are constantly looking for MERN Stack developers who can handle end-to-end development.

Opportunities for Freelancers and Startups

Nepali developers have a unique opportunity to work remotely with international clients. MERN is a preferred stack for freelance projects, making it a valuable skill for independent developers.

Career Opportunities with MERN Stack

Full-Stack Developer Roles

MERN Stack mastery equips you for full-stack developer positions, which are among the most in-demand roles in Nepal’s IT job market.

Freelance and Remote Job Opportunities

With platforms like Upwork and Fiverr, MERN developers can easily land freelance projects, many of which are remote and international.

Entrepreneurship and Startup Culture

The MERN Stack provides all the tools needed for launching digital startups. From building MVPs to scaling platforms, it’s ideal for entrepreneurs in Nepal.

Skills You Need to Master MERN Stack

Core Programming Fundamentals

Before diving deep, a solid understanding of JavaScript, HTML, and CSS is essential.

Frontend and Backend Development

You’ll need to be comfortable working on both sides of the application, from designing interfaces to building server-side logic.

Deployment, APIs, and Cloud Integration

Knowledge of deploying apps on platforms like AWS, Vercel, or Heroku, along with API integration, is key for becoming job-ready.

Steps to Learn MERN Stack in Nepal

Enroll in Training Programs and Bootcamps

Institutions like Codeed Labs provide specialized training that helps beginners gain hands-on experience.

Learn Through Online Platforms

Platforms such as Udemy, Coursera, and YouTube tutorials offer flexible learning options for aspiring developers.

Work on Real-Life Projects

Building real applications—like blogs, eCommerce sites, or chat apps—will strengthen your portfolio and increase your job prospects.

Challenges Nepali Developers Face

Limited Access to Resources

Unlike in developed countries, access to advanced courses and mentors can be limited in Nepal.

Internet and Infrastructure Limitations

Unstable internet can sometimes slow down learning or remote work opportunities.

Competition in the Job Market

With more developers entering the industry, standing out requires continuous improvement.

How to Overcome These Challenges

Building Strong Portfolios

Employers value portfolios more than certificates. Showcasing projects on GitHub and personal websites can help you stand out.

Joining Tech Communities and Networking

Communities like Google Developers Group Nepal and Codeed Labs student networks are great for learning and networking.

Continuous Learning and Upskilling

Technology evolves fast. Staying updated with new libraries, frameworks, and tools is crucial for long-term success.

Future of MERN Stack in Nepal

Role in Digital Transformation

MERN developers will play a big role in helping Nepali businesses adopt digital solutions.

Contribution to the Outsourcing Industry

Nepal has become a hub for outsourcing, and MERN developers are at the center of this growing demand.

Supporting Innovation and Startups

From fintech apps to eCommerce platforms, MERN will continue to drive innovation in Nepal’s tech ecosystem.

Conclusion

Mastering the MERN Stack is more than just learning four technologies—it’s about preparing yourself for a future in Nepal’s dynamic IT industry. With the right skills, dedication, and practical experience, you can secure a rewarding full-stack developer role, work with international clients, or even launch your own startup. The pathway is open; the next step is yours to take.

Kickstart your tech career with Codeed Labs – Learn, Build, Succeed.

FAQs

1. Is MERN Stack enough to get a job in Nepal?
Yes, many Nepali companies hire MERN developers, especially if you can demonstrate strong project experience.

2. How long does it take to learn MERN Stack?
With consistent effort, it can take 6–9 months to become job-ready.

3. Do Nepali companies hire MERN Stack developers for remote jobs?
Yes, many firms and international clients hire remote MERN developers from Nepal.

4. Which is better: MERN or MEAN stack in Nepal?
MERN is currently more popular due to React’s wide adoption and demand in the market.

5. Can I start freelancing after learning MERN Stack?
Absolutely! Freelancing is one of the best ways for Nepali developers to earn using MERN skills.

Table of Content

Share this article

5.0
Unlock your new design team today

Get a team of skilled professionals and all the benefits that come with top-grade in-house designers—for a flat fee.

Book a free call